The co-owner of Rocco’s Deli Italiano, 53-year-old Long Beach resident Steve DeSisto, was sentenced Monday following a December conviction for sexually assaulting a woman he met at a bar in 2013, the Los Angeles District Attorney’s Office (LADA) announced.
DeSisto was sentenced to nine years in state prison and was ordered to register as a sex offender for the rest of his life, said LADA public information officer Ricardo Santiago in an email to the Long Beach Post.
In a press release issued when DeSisto was convicted in December, Deputy District Attorney and prosecutor Sherry Powell said the jury deliberated for less than an hour before finding DeSisto guilty of two counts of sexual penetration by a foreign object where the victim was intoxicated, and one count each of possession of a controlled substance and unauthorized invasion of privacy.
Powell said DeSisto had drinks with the female victim on August 7, 2013. The woman became intoxicated, and DeSisto took her back to his Long Beach apartment, she said.
“While at Desisto’s home, the woman passed out, but woke up to the defendant sexually assaulting her,” Powell said. “The victim was able to flee the home, at which point she notified police about the assault.”
Upon investigating the incident, police discovered an image of the victim during the sexual assault on DeSisto’s cell phone. Cocaine was also found at DeSisto’s home.
DeSisto was arrested January 15, 2014 and charged in connection with the crime.
